#f1c180 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f1c180 is composed of 94.5% red, 75.7%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 19.9% magenta, 46.9%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 34.5 degrees, a saturation of 80.1% and a lightness of 72.4%. #f1c180 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#e38301. Closest websafe color is: #ffcc99.

#f1c180 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f1c180 has RGB values of R:241, G:193, B:128 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.2, Y:0.47,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 15843712.

Shades and Tints of #f1c180
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0902 is the darkest color, while #fffdfc is the lightest one.
